NKT appoints new CEO

The NKT board of directors has appointed Claes Westerlind as President and CEO of the cable manufacturer.

Westerlind (pictured), who replaces Alexander Kara as CEO, has in-depth knowledge of NKT’s high-voltage business, markets and technology.

Advertisement

The appointment will strengthen NKT’s execution of ReNew BOOST as well as the execution of the recently announced expansions of Karlskrona, Sweden.  

Westerlind, a Swedish citizen, joined NKT in 2017 when it acquired ABB HV Cables in Sweden.

Since 2019, he has held the position as Executive Vice President, Solutions Karlskrona, and been a member of the global leadership team in NKT.

Together with the “strong and seasoned team”, Westerlind has been instrumental in securing the record-high order backlog in the high-voltage business as well as leading the investment and expansion programmes in Karlskrona launched in 2020. 

Chairman of the Board of Directors, Jens Due Olsen, said: “The Board of Directors is pleased to announce Claes Westerlind as the new CEO. Since 2019, Claes has been the Executive Vice President of our high-voltage business in Karlskrona, Sweden, which contributes a significant part of the company’s improved results.

“He has been a pivotal leader focusing on building high performing teams, demonstrating strategic acumen, ability to execute complex expansion plans and deliver long term shareholder value through customer centric and innovative solutions.

“With the appointment of Claes as the new CEO of NKT, we have found the right profile to further strengthen our power cable business and continue positioning us to benefit from the green transition and electrification of societies.”

Westerlind added: “I am delighted by the trust from the Board of Directors giving me the opportunity to lead the next stages of our strategic journey.

“I am passionate about the power cable business, and it is a privilege for me to lead a company with such a long heritage and tremendous potential given the strong market outlook for power cable solutions.

“I look forward to continuing the focus on growth, innovation and sustainability together with the global leadership team and all the NKT colleagues around the world.”
